在现代图形处理领域中,提升GPU在黑悟空切图时的处理速度与效率,已成为开发者们亟待解决的关键问题。黑悟空,这一角色因其复杂的图像处理需求,对系统资源的消耗较大,因此在切图过程中,如何优化GPU的性能,成为了技术提升的重要一环。

首先,合理选择图像格式是提升GPU性能的第一步。在黑悟空的切图过程中,使用压缩的图像格式能够显著减少GPU的负担。例如,使用如ASTC、ETC2等高效压缩格式,相较于传统的PNG或BMP格式,能够在保持图像质量的同时,减少内存带宽,进而提升处理速度。这种格式的选择,使得GPU在解码和渲染时能发挥更大的效率,从而加快切图过程。

其次,优化着色器程序也是提高GPU处理效率的重要手段。复杂的着色器计算不仅影响渲染的速度,还可能导致显存的浪费。在黑悟空的应用场景中,可以通过减少不必要的计算、简化光照模型等方式来优化着色器。例如,采用更简单的纹理映射技术和减少冗余的计算步骤,可以让GPU以更高效的方式处理图像,达到加速切图的效果。

如何提升黑悟空切图时GPU的处理速度与效率

此外,合理利用GPU的并行计算能力,可以大幅度提升处理速度。现代GPU具备强大的并行处理能力,因此,可以将切图任务拆分为多个小任务,利用GPU的多线程特性同时执行。这种任务的并行化不仅提高了GPU的使用效率,同时也能缩短切图的总体时间。在具体操作中,可以利用CUDA或OpenCL等并行计算框架,以充分发挥GPU的优势。

最后,善用缓存机制也是提升GPU效率的一种有效策略。在处理大型图像时,频繁的内存读取和写入会造成瓶颈,使用GPU的纹理缓存和帧缓冲区可以有效减轻这个问题。通过合理的使用延迟加载与预加载技术,可以使GPU在切图时获取更高的速度。特别是在多次调用同一资源时,通过缓存技术显著减少了内存访问的延迟,从而进一步提升处理效率。

综上所述,提升黑悟空切图时GPU的处理速度与效率,涉及到多方面的优化措施,包括选择合适的图像格式、优化着色器程序、利用GPU的并行计算能力以及合理使用缓存机制等。这些策略的结合运用,不仅能够有效降低GPU的负担,还能显著提高切图的速度,为开发者提供更高效的工作体验。在未来,随着技术的不断进步,必将出现更多的创新方法来优化这一过程,进一步推动图形处理技术的发展。